Would it be possible to configure diald to dial two different ISP's based on
the kind of traffic to be passed?

Say, dial ISP #1 for email traffic and ISP#2 for web traffic?

I'm currently running diald in conjunction with IP-Masq and am considering a
satellite link.  But I currently have my machine configured to dial once an
hour for 5 minutes or so to transfer mail traffic.  I'd hate to waste
satellite minutes for just mail transfers.

I'd like to set diald to dial my local ISP for mail transfers once an hour,
and only connect the satellite service if there's traffic such as WWW, etc.

Is there any way I can get diald to do this?  Multiple instances?  Some kind
of configuration?
